Từ điển Collocation

doomed adj.

VERBS be, seem

ADV. inevitably | ultimately

PREP. to The species was doomed to extinction.

PHRASES doomed to disappointment/extinction/failure The project was doomed to failure from the start.


Từ điển WordNet

    n.

  • people who are destined to die soon; lost

    the agony of the doomed was in his voice

    adj.

  • marked for certain death

    the black spot told the old sailor he was doomed

  • in danger of the eternal punishment of hell; cursed, damned, unredeemed, unsaved

    poor damned souls

  • marked by or promising bad fortune; "their business venture was doomed from the start"; "an ill-fated business venture"; "an ill-starred romance"; "the unlucky prisoner was again put in irons"- W.H.Prescott; ill-fated, ill-omened, ill-starred, unlucky
  • (usually followed by `to') determined by tragic fate; fated

    doomed to unhappiness

    fated to be the scene of Kennedy's assassination

    n.

  • an unpleasant or disastrous destiny; doomsday, day of reckoning, end of the world

    everyone was aware of the approaching doom but was helpless to avoid it

    that's unfortunate but it isn't the end of the world

    v.

  • decree or designate beforehand; destine, fate, designate

    She was destined to become a great pianist

  • pronounce a sentence on (somebody) in a court of law; sentence, condemn

    He was condemned to ten years in prison

  • make certain of the failure or destruction of

    This decision will doom me to lose my position
